Flamingo

Here's an image from my recent visit to the Houston Zoo. I was drawn to the shape of the bird's neck, and that interesting yellow eye!

Using a 200 mm telephoto lens stopped down to an aperture of f/2.8 to produce a very narrow depth of field, and using my tripod, I focused carefully on that eye and tried to leave the busy background as simple and out of focus as I could.

I cropped the image to draw attention to that primitive-looking yellow eye, by placing it at the upper right third of the image and by using leading lines in the background and that beautiful "S" curve of the neck.

I also tried to use the negative space shapes around the bird to provide some balance to the overall composition.
